プロが教える店舗&オフィスのセキュリティ対策術

WindowsNTのサーバーからWindowsServer2003のサーバへ
ファイル名を指定して実行すると
「ネットワークパスが見つかりません」のメッセージが出ます。

以下WindowsNTサーバから調べた結果です。

C:\WINNT>ping server名

Pinging server名.ドメイン [IPアドレス] with 32 bytes of data:

Reply from IPアドレス: bytes=32 time<10ms TTL=
Reply from IPアドレス: bytes=32 time<10ms TTL=
Reply from IPアドレス: bytes=32 time<10ms TTL=
Reply from IPアドレス: bytes=32 time<10ms TTL=

pingは通る。

C:\WINNT>nslookup server名 DNSサーバアドレス
Server: DNSサーバ名
Address: IPアドレス

Name: server名.ドメイン
Address: IPアドレス


名前解決はできている。

C:\WINNT>nbtstat -a server名
Host not found.
Host not found.

サーバ名からIPアドレス取得できない

C:\WINNT>nbtstat -A IPアドレス
Host not found.
Host not found.

IPアドレスからサーバ名を取得できない

何が原因でしょうか?
後調べることをご教授お願いします

A 回答 (2件)

サービスでWINSが止まっていたり、システムのイベントログにはエラーは出ていないのでしょうか。


また、nbtstat -RRを実行してどうでしょうか?
    • good
    • 0
この回答へのお礼

お手数お掛けしました。
問題が解決しました。
WindowsServer2003側のファイヤーウォールの設定の
問題でした。WindowsNTサーバのセグメントを受け付けない状態でした。
ありがとうございました。

お礼日時:2006/02/28 11:06

WindowsNTからWindows2003への名前解決に使う場合


DNSでの名前でなくNETBIOS名(Wins)で名前解決をします。
NBTSTATで名前解決はNETBIOS名での名前解決をしていないためにエラーになっていると考えられます。WINSサーバーを立てて、NTでWINSクライアントの設定を行えば接続できるはずです。

この回答への補足

ご返答ありがとうございます。
WINSサーバは立てています。他のサーバには
NBTSTATで名前解決しています。
複数のサーバの内、一つだけ
名前解決していない状態です。
よろしくお願いします

補足日時:2006/02/28 10:00
    • good
    • 1

お探しのQ&Aが見つからない時は、教えて!gooで質問しましょう!